Japanese Firms Embrace Bitcoin in Strategic Shift

Japanese corporations are making bold moves into Bitcoin, marking a significant shift in corporate investment strategies. Several companies have adopted Bitcoin-first approaches, leading to remarkable market performances and highlighting growing institutional confidence in cryptocurrency.

The Japanese Bitcoin Rush

Metaplanet Inc. has emerged as a standout success story. The company’s stock surged by 4,056% after implementing a Bitcoin-first strategy. CEO Simon Gerovich drew inspiration from MicroStrategy’s approach to cryptocurrency investment.

Other notable players include:

  • Remixpoint Inc. – Invested ¥1.2B in Bitcoin, leading to a 300% stock price increase
  • Gumi – Plans to acquire ¥1B worth of Bitcoin in Q1 2024

Market Implications

This trend reflects broader market dynamics. Japanese companies are seeking hedge against a weakening yen. Bitcoin’s recent price movements above $100,000 have validated these strategic decisions.

Key factors driving this trend include:

  • Currency hedging against yen depreciation
  • Growing institutional acceptance of cryptocurrency
  • Positive regulatory developments in major markets
